Why are western provinces unharmed by acid rain?
Western provinces in North America are generally unharmed by acid rain because the prevailing winds tend to carry pollutants eastward from industrial regions. As a result, the acidic rain tends to fall primarily on the eastern side of the continent, sparing the western provinces from its harmful effects. Geographical factors, such as mountain ranges, can also block the transport of pollutants westward.

What process ocurs when water goes into the ground?
When water goes into the ground, it infiltrates the soil and percolates downward due to gravity. This process, known as infiltration, helps recharge groundwater sources and replenish underground aquifers. As the water moves through the soil, it may also pick up minerals and nutrients, potentially contributing to groundwater quality.

How can we deal with the chemistry of acid rain?
To address the chemistry of acid rain, we can reduce emissions of sulfur dioxide and nitrogen oxides, the precursors of acid rain, by using cleaner energy sources and implementing pollution control technologies. Buffering systems, such as adding lime to lakes or soils, can help neutralize the acidity of the rainwater. Monitoring and research efforts are also crucial to better understand the impact of acid rain on the environment.
What is the issue with using ground water?
Overuse of groundwater can lead to depletion of aquifers, impacting water availability for drinking, agriculture, and ecosystems. It can also cause land subsidence and water quality issues due to contamination from pollutants. Balancing groundwater use with sustainable management practices is crucial to avoid negative impacts on the environment and communities.

What are rain sleet and snow forms of?
Rain, sleet, and snow are forms of precipitation that occur when water droplets or ice crystals fall from the atmosphere to the Earth's surface. Rain usually falls as liquid water droplets, sleet consists of raindrops that freeze into ice pellets before hitting the ground, and snow forms when water vapor condenses into ice crystals in the atmosphere.
What is the difference between convection and orographic of rain fall?
Convection rainfall occurs when warm air rises, cools, condenses, and forms clouds. Orographic rainfall happens when moist air is forced to rise over a barrier like a mountain, cooling and creating precipitation on the windward side. Both processes result in rainfall, but the cause of the rising air and subsequent cooling differs between the two.

What happened in Cockermouth 2009?
Cockermouth suffered badly in the nationwide flood on 19 and 20 November 2009.Over 200 people were rescued. Many historic buildings were severely damaged, also a number of bridges in and around the town.

Why can't you stand under a tree during a thunderstorm?
Electricity (which includes lightning, of course) always takes the path of least resistance, or the shortest path. Since trees are taller, they are closer to the source of the lighting (the sky), and so lighting will almost always strike a tree. The lightning travels through the tree, causing the sap and water to expand very rapidly because it heats up very quickly. The tree isn't able to hold itself together, and the tree will probably explode. This could be very dangerous.
(OR)
A tree is the highest point in the field, and so is most likely to be struck by lightning. If you're under the tree when it's hit by lightning, you stand a very good chance of
(a) being hit by the lightning along with the tree,
(b) getting electrocuted by the electric field set up on the ground around the tree, and
(c) getting hit by a falling branch (or the tree itself!) after the strike.
If you're in a bare field when a thunderstorm starts, the traditional answer is that you're supposed to lie down flat in the field and wait for the thunderstorm to pass. A better answer is to crouch low and GET TO A CAR, FAST! You can't be electrocuted by lighting inside a metal car.

Why the glass measuring cylinder of the rain gauge is inside an outer container?
The outer container protects the glass measuring cylinder from external elements like wind and debris, ensuring accurate measurement of rainwater. It also helps shield the cylinder from direct sunlight, preventing evaporation of collected water that could affect measurements. Additionally, the outer container helps stabilize the rain gauge system and prevents it from tipping over in windy conditions.
